Adam Goldberg 'falsely purporting to be licensed'- BVIFSC
PASEA ESTATE, Tortola, VI – The British Virgin Islands Financial Services Commission (BVIFSC) is alerting the public that Adam Goldberg has never been licensed or regulated as a person or entity by the FSC to carry on any type of financial services business.

ProMarkets Finance ‘falsely purporting to be authorised & licensed’ in VI- FSC
PASEA ESTATE, Tortola, VI- The British Virgin Islands Financial Services Commission (BVI FSC) is alerting the public that ProMarkets Finance, using the website address https://promarketsfinance.com, is “falsely purporting” to be authorised and licensed in the [British] Virgin Islands (VI) for the purpose of providing an investment platform as an entity licensed and regulated by the FSC.
